GEOLOGIA Y DEPOSITOS DE CARBON DE LA REGION DE SABINAS...COAHUILAby Robeck, Pesquera, & Ulloa
DescriptionNp,, [1957]. Hardcover; Hamilton College (NY) bookplate; no card pocket or spine marks/label. Issued in wrappers, now in crude library boards with taped spine & corners; front cover top left edge abraded from label removal; contents good.. + appendix + contents. With in-text b&w maps, tables, photos + 16 fold-out maps & charts + folding color map of Sabinas Region in rear pocket. Comprehensive study of mineral deposits & mines--chiefly coal--of Sabinas & Nueva Rosita areas of Mexico's State of Coahuila, across Rio Grande from Texas; prepared in collaboration with U.S.G.S. as part of 20th International Geological Congress, Mexico, 1956. ||| While most mined tonnage (& known reserve) is coal, region also mined commercial tonnages of silver, copper, lead; ongoing explorations (1956) showed significant reserves in these & other minerals. |
